A Beginner Website Developer Can be Challenging, But it is Also Incredibly Rewarding

Being a beginner website developer can be an exciting and rewarding experience. As a beginner, you are likely full of curiosity and eagerness to learn, and you may be feeling a bit overwhelmed by the sheer amount of information and technology involved in web development. Here are a few tips for navigating the world of website development as a beginner:

  1. Start with the basics. It’s important to have a solid foundation in the basics of web development before jumping into more complex concepts. This includes learning HTML and CSS, the building blocks of all websites.
  2. Practice, practice, practice. The best way to improve your skills as a website developer is to practice regularly. This can mean working on personal projects, contributing to open-source projects, or even just tinkering with code in your spare time. The more you practice, the more confident and proficient you will become.
  3. Learn from others. There are countless resources available for learning web development, including books, online tutorials, and forums. Take advantage of these resources and learn from the experience of others who have gone before you.
  4. Join a community. The world of web development can be a lonely place, especially for beginners. One way to combat this isolation is to join a community of like-minded individuals who are also learning and practicing web development. This can provide support, motivation, and a sense of belonging as you navigate your way through the world of website development.

Web development is a complex and multifaceted field that requires a wide range of technical and creative skills. For beginner website developers, the learning curve can be steep, and the challenges are numerous. However, despite the difficulties, the rewards of web development can be incredible, and the satisfaction of building a functional website is unmatched. In this article, we will discuss why web development can be challenging for beginners but also why it is so rewarding.

One of the biggest challenges for beginner website developers is simply getting started. With so many different technologies and programming languages available, it can be difficult to know where to begin. Moreover, there is a wealth of information and resources available online, making it easy to get bogged down in details and become overwhelmed. To overcome this challenge, beginner website developers should focus on one language or framework at a time and start by building simple, small projects.

Another challenge that beginner website developers often face is trying to build too much too soon. Building a website from scratch is a complex process that requires a wide range of skills, from HTML and CSS for the structure and design of the site to JavaScript and other programming languages for interactivity and functionality. Trying to learn all of these skills at once can be overwhelming, and many beginner website developers find themselves struggling to keep up. To avoid this challenge, it is important to start small and gradually add new skills as you progress.

Another challenge that beginner website developers often face is the need to work with a wide range of technologies and platforms. From hosting and domain registration to databases and content management systems, there are many different pieces that need to come together to build a successful website. This can be confusing and overwhelming for beginners, especially since different platforms and technologies often use different languages and interfaces. To overcome this challenge, beginner website developers should focus on learning one platform or technology at a time and gradually adding new tools as they become more comfortable.

Despite these challenges, the rewards of web development are numerous and can be incredibly satisfying. For example, web development gives you the ability to build and launch a website that is entirely your own, from start to finish. This can be a great source of pride and satisfaction, especially as you see your website grow and evolve over time.

Moreover, web development is a constantly evolving field, and as a website developer, you will have the opportunity to continuously improve your skills and stay up-to-date with the latest technologies and best practices. This can be incredibly rewarding, as it allows you to continue learning and growing as a professional.

In conclusion, while web development can be challenging for beginner website developers, it is also incredibly rewarding. From the satisfaction of building a website from scratch to the opportunity to continually improve your skills, the benefits of web development far outweigh the challenges. With patience, dedication, and a willingness to learn, anyone can become a successful website developer.



